- ALGINATE THERAPY - Alginate, safely used in the food industry for over 100 years, is derived from seaweed. Once our formula is taken, the alginate forms a protective coating in the throat, esophagus, and stomach that helps relieve or prevent manifestations of reflux. When the alginate reaches the stomach, it forms a protective gel-like raft that floats on the top of the stomach contents. This raft blocks off the esophagus, physically preventing the reflux of stomach contents into the esophagus.

The Ultimate Guide to Choosing Herbs for Acid Reflux
Acid reflux can make your daily life uncomfortable. Many people look to nature for relief. Herbs offer a gentle way to soothe your stomach and reduce acid. However, not all herbal products are created equal. Use this guide to find the best options for your health.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for reflux herbs, look for products that target specific symptoms. The best herbs focus on coating the esophagus or calming the stomach lining. Look for labels that mention “soothing” or “demulcent” properties. These properties create a protective barrier against acid. Always check for clear serving sizes on the packaging.
Important Materials and Forms
Herbal remedies come in several forms. Each form changes how your body uses the herb:
- Loose Leaf Teas: These are often the most natural form. They allow you to control the strength of your brew.
- Capsules: These are great for people on the go. They provide a precise dose without the taste of the herb.
- Liquid Tinctures: These absorb quickly into your system. They are ideal for fast-acting relief.
- Powdered Extracts: You can mix these into water or smoothies easily.

Q: Which herb is best for a burning sensation?
A: Slippery elm and marshmallow root are famous for their soothing, gel-like texture. They coat the throat and stomach effectively.
Q: Can peppermint help with reflux?
A: Be careful with peppermint. While it helps with general digestion, it can relax the valve between the stomach and throat, which might make reflux worse for some people.
